I note that the inability to restore will cause daemon crash here. On the flip side, if there's a problem with the config we will instead just put the controller into an error state and still successfully run the daemon. Not sure if that's specifically thought through or just the most convenient way to represent those errors?

I can't think of a specific failure case that would cause this to be a problem, just seems slightly mismatched in the representation of the errors. Probably restore won't fail anyway, it just requires the ability to create the map (incl. the resource limits stuff) + ability to dump a (potentially empty) map.

That's intended.

If the restore fails, then it's a good indicator that something is wrong with a system (e.g. the resource limit), and it's OK for cilium-agent not to start. Otherwise, we might risk introducing subtle changes in behavior which could be difficult for a user to debug.

Meanwhile, crashing a cluster network due to a syntax error in a ip-masq-agent config file or inability to update the related BPF map is IMHO too dangerous.

Overall I think this can come down to two different user approaches: There are some users that would prefer things crash/break as soon as any failure occurs so that they can deal with them. Other users will prefer that things just work, and log a message describing why things are not 100% so that they can follow up later.

In general I think in Cilium if there is a pure user input mismatch (eg daemon config options) we are crashing out early to signal to the user that Cilium is misconfigured and will not operate correctly. I think this is fine as it is most likely to occur when the user first configures Cilium or first attempts upgrade; and it's purely functional on a set of provided parameters. This state from the configmap is probably similar "user input" which we should validate clearly, but I'm still mulling it over. The weird part I point out above is that if a user customizes the configmap while Cilium is running and misconfigures it, then Cilium will continue running happily (admittedly with a warning log). Next time Cilium is restarted, it will go into crashloopbackoff because of this input validation. If they don't test properly then they may inadvertently set Cilium up to crash out on one day, then only find out days/weeks later when restarting Cilium (or worst case when Cilium crashes). At that point a misconfiguration can lead to a wider Cilium outage.

When we get into potential transient errors particularly for areas like this which are not pure connectivity or pure security, it gets a little less clear when Cilium should crash out. Crashing the Cilium daemon can cause DNS connectivity issues for instance if the user runs FQDN policy. So if we're getting away from "this is the first time the user runs Cilium in this setup" then I think we should err on the side of reporting an error through normal mechanisms (eg log a warning; that will also show up in metrics via the 'number of warnings/errors' metric) and continuing with functionality disabled.

Oh, one more point here. Did you consider the ordering between add/delete here?

Recent similar BPF map updates changes in policy side have shown that the ordering can impact datapath availability, see #10936

EDIT: To be explicit, I mean to say: If someone updates the configmap, will we cause connectivity issues / misrouted traffic temporarily during the update because of the ordering between deletes and adds?

Copy link
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I changed the order so that adds happen before deletes just to make new CIDRs available a bit quicker.

The ordering won't have any effect on established connections. However, if there is a connection which previously was masqueraded, and after the CIDR update it's no longer a subject to masquerading, then the egressing packets from the pod after the update won't be masqueraded, and thus it will be dropped. If it's an issue, we can always add a lookup in the BPF (S)NAT map when deciding whether the masquerading is needed. But that would come with a performance penalty in the fastpath.

Currently, it is broken, and it requires a re-work. The removal will
help us to refactor the BPF SNAT engine.

Also, this allows us to remove the SNAT dead code, and to inline the
helper macros.

Currently, the flag is noop except that it disables provisioning of
iptables MASQUERADE rules when set.

The flag is going to be used to control BPF MASQUERADE'ing.

By default, it is set to false, so that users who will upgrade to
Cilium v1.8 will keep the existing behaviour (= MASQ is done by
iptables).

This commit fixes DSR and BPF MASQ when both are enabled:

- For egress path (local_endpoint -> outside) do not skip (S)NAT if L4
  protocol uses DSR.
- For ingress do not avoid trying to do the reverse SNAT xlation if L4
  protocol uses DSR. Currently, the rev-xlaton happens inside the
  CILIUM_CALL_IPV4_NODEPORT_NAT tailcall.

Should this still be defined(hybrid) && !defined(masquerade) given the latter is not enabled by default anyway? Otherwise we'd snat unnecessarily here.

The removal of the check should not make DSR to be SNAT'd. After my PR is merged, nodeport_nat_ipv4_needed() is called only with dir=NAT_DIR_EGRESS, i.e. for packets which leave a node. In the case of DSR, the helper function is called for the following packets (SNAT is not done for all of them):

  • Forwarded request from a client to a remote node.
  • Reply from a remote endpoint to a middle node (on the remote node).

And it won't be called for the following packet which would be a subject to SNAT:

  • Reply from a local endpoint to a client (because ..._NODEPORT_REVNAT sets MARK_MAGIC_SNAT_DONE which makes the packet to bypass the helper function).

Also, if we missed a case and DSR would have been SNAT'd, I believe that the CI tests would catch it, as we do the source IP addr validation.
